Training areas

35.03.01 Forestry

  

Qualification - Academic Bachelor

"Forestry" is a synthesis of engineering, natural-science and economic-management education, focused on the sphere of professional activity of graduates. In Bachelor's degree "Forestry" students acquire fundamental knowledge and general profile training, without narrow specialization, allowing them to engage in industrial, managerial and scientific activities. Bachelors in forestry can work in forest management, logging, wood processing enterprises, construction companies, parks and nature reserves, botanical gardens, landscape design companies, as well as in the state forestry and environmental protection agencies.

Future Professions:

Forest Inspector; Landscape Engineer; Landscape Planner; Arborist; Arborist; Greenkeeper; Hunter; Horticulturist; Gardener; Landscaper; Cadastrian; Florist.

The objects of professional activity of graduates who have mastered the Bachelor's degree program are: forest and urban ecosystems of various levels and their components: flora and fauna, soils, surface and ground water, air masses of the troposphere; natural and technological forestry systems, including facilities and activities that enhance the usefulness of natural objects and components of nature: forest and ornamental nurseries, forest plantations, artificial forest plantations, forest parks, irrigation systems, land reclamation systems


35.03.04 Agronomy "Fruit and Vegetable Growing" orientation (profile)



Qualification - Academic Bachelor

An agronomist is an agricultural specialist with a college degree and comprehensive knowledge of agronomy.

Agronomists are responsible for developing measures aimed at improving soil fertility and obtaining sustainably high yields. Agronomists organize work on preparation of soil for planting, control sowing of field crops, develop and implement technologies to control pests, plant diseases and weeds, monitor the performance of work on harvesting, transportation and storage of harvested crops.

Future professions

Agrogeneticist; Land Surveyor; Cadastral Engineer; Agronomist; Agrochemist; Botanist; Viticulturist; Master of Agricultural Production; Vegetable Grower, Plant Breeder; Ecologist; Landscape Designer; Horticulturist; Florist.

The field of professional activities of graduates of the Bachelor's degree program includes: genetics, breeding, seed production and biotechnology of crops to create high-yield varieties and hybrids; development of crop production technologies of high quality using innovative achievements of agronomy.

The objects of professional activity of graduates who have mastered the bachelor's program are: genetic collections of plants, breeding process, varieties and hybrids of crops, instruments and equipment for research of the entered organisms, installations and equipment for research; production technology of field, vegetable, fruit and berry crops, agronomic landscapes, natural forage lands, soil and reproduction its fertility, pests and means of plant protection against them, technology of crop production.


35.03.06 Agroengineering orientation (profile) "Technical service in the agroindustrial complex


Qualification - Academic Bachelor

The objects of professional activity of the graduate are: the enterprises of agroindustrial complex of different forms of ownership, engaged in procurement, storage and processing of crop and livestock production, as well as institutions for the organization and management of agricultural production, consulting centers for management and marketing of agricultural machinery, machine testing stations, enterprises engaged in restoration of parts and machine repair, research and design institutes, design and engineering and other organizations.


35.03.07 Technology of production and processing of agricultural products



Qualification - Academic Bachelor

It is a wide profile professional who can work in various sectors of the agro-industrial complex. Training of specialists includes mastering modern technologies of production and processing of agricultural products, their storage and delivery to the consumer.

The objects of professional activity of the graduate are: agricultural crops and animals, soil, technological processes of production and processing of crop and livestock production. A graduate can carry out industrial-technological, organizational and managerial and research activities.

Professional Objectives:

Production and technological activity: implementation of crop production technologies; implementation of livestock production technologies; justification of methods, methods and modes of storage of agricultural products; implementation of crop processing technologies; implementation of livestock processing technologies; effective use of material resources in production, storage and processing of agricultural products; organization of quality control of agricultural raw materials and products of their processing. Having received a diploma of Agrarian Institute, specialists in the direction of training "Technology of production and processing of agricultural products" can work at: enterprises for the production and processing of livestock and crop production, in farms, at various processing and food enterprises, as well as at enterprises with a complete cycle of production and trade network, in research and educational institutions and establishments.


36.05.01 Veterinary medicine


Qualification - Veterinary surgeon

The field of professional activity of graduates who have mastered the specialist program includes preservation and maintenance of animal and human health, prevention of particularly dangerous animal and human diseases, improvement of productive qualities of animals, diagnosis and prevention of diseases of various etiologies, treatment of animals, forensic and veterinary examination, veterinary and sanitary expertise, state veterinary supervision, development and circulation of drugs for animals.

The objects of professional activity of graduates who have mastered the specialist's program are agricultural, domestic, laboratory, exotic, wild and commercial animals, birds, bees, fish, hydrobionts and other objects of marine and river fisheries, cell cultures, microbiological and viral strains, raw materials and finished products of animal and plant origin, beekeeping products, fodder and fodder additives, places of preparation and storage, medicines and biological preparations, technological lines for the production of preparations, products and fodder, premises for the content of animals, pastures, water bodies, slaughterhouses, burial grounds, vehicles for the transport of animals, as well as enterprises for the production, processing, storage and sale of food products and fodder of animal and plant origin.

Types of professional activities for which graduates who have mastered the specialty program are prepared: medical; expert-control; organizational-management; industrial-technological; design-consulting; educational; research.
